Finance Review Summary — Second-Source Supplier Search

Torsby Components has completed initial screening of alternate suppliers for the Helix valve line. Three candidates passed cost and capacity checks; audit visits are scheduled next month. Switching costs are estimated within the approved contingency. No impact to this quarter's forecast. The confidential sourcing plan is noted directly below for finance review.

board note of kadug-tawig: Only 5 of the 100 pilot accounts renewed Oliath, so a churn review is set for April 15.

Handover Note — Director Transition

Per our call: Vastrel Components now represents 38% of Merrowgate's annual revenue, up from 22% two years ago. Payment terms stretched to 75 days last quarter. Finance should model a loss scenario immediately and flag covenant exposure. Diversification targets were missed twice; I've left the pipeline file with Odela. Do not extend further credit without board sign-off. The confidential plan below sets out how we intend to reduce dependence.

internal memo for tagef-hadup: Gross margin on Ulaath came in at 15 percent against a plan of 5 percent. Only 7 of the 120 pilot accounts renewed Ulaath, so a churn review is set for October 15.

Nice work on TilePilot's prefetch ring. One concern: the lookahead radius and eviction threshold were tuned together on the Kestrel dataset, so changing either independently reintroduces the thrash we fixed in the zoom-transition path. Please confirm the bench run covers zoom levels 10–14. The agreed values are listed below.

constants for tajof-yahig:
TIERS = {
    "rusius": 407,
    "sorox": 645,
    "raleth": 461,
}